Day 62: Port Washington to Sheboygan

Wicked winds

“Where are you headed?” the woman cyclist asks Rachel as she passes. “Bar Harbor Maine,” Rachel says and catches up to Patrick. He asks, “Did you tell the cyclists where we were headed?” Then added: “I heard her tell her partner: “This is not the most direct way to Maine.”

We take our time again this morning as our hosts for tonight asks that we arrive after 2pm. We work our way back to the Ozaukee Interurban Trail through city streets. Local cyclists are out for a Sunday ride. There is a wicked headwind. The trail goes through a few small towns with not much to offer. Reaching Cedar Grove, we leave the trail that skirts the town and find a Koffie Shop for a second breakfast.  At Oostburg the trail officially ends and we pick up the Sheboygan County bike route that is very well sign posted through the town.

We stop in a park along the lake shore and watch the wicked wind whipping up waves. “It’s a good day not to be on the ferry,” Patrick says. Jacob and Lien welcome us to their house where they live with their two young children. Dinner is an international fare. Food had been prepared for a party that was cancelled, so we benefited with Margaritas, Beef and Chicken Fajitas and Vietnamese Spring Rolls.

Jacob had been a bicycle tour guide for 4 years. They have also toured India by motorbike. We have a relaxed afternoon visiting with Jacob. Patrick joins the family to a nearby flooded quarry where the water is just beautiful for swimming. Mosquitoes are bad though….. In the evening we watch a few of our slides from the trip in Ladakh. Jacob and Lien recognize the overnight camps at Whiskey Nallah and Pang. We also get to see some of Jacob’s movies he made while cycling in Europe and Morocco.

Tomorrow to Manitowoc, then the Badger Ferry to Ludington, Michigan.
